The Darmstadt Regional Council publishes data on the player exclusion system
DARMSTADT – The OASIS , is the nationwide instrument for protecting players and combating gambling addiction. Statistical data on the exclusion system is now available online. The Regional Council is thus responding to high demand from players, gambling operators, and researchers.
The website rp-darmstadt.hessen.de publishes figures on the total number of registered players and the distribution of OASIS-connected establishments by type. These statistics do not allow for any conclusions to be drawn about personal data and are updated regularly.
More transparency in player protection
With this publication, the regional council aims to increase the transparency of its work in the gambling sector. On average, the blocking system processes around 425 million queries ; in 2024, the total was approximately five billion.
Background: Protection against gambling addiction
A ban in the OASIS system can be entered upon request, either by self-exclusion or by a third party. Upon entering an arcade, casino, or betting shop, the individual's identity is checked against the ban system. If a ban is recorded, entry must be denied. This also applies to online gambling permitted in Germany.
